Description

If you want the experience of real camping - sleeping under canvas, cooking outside under the trees, star gazing around a campfire, and waking up surrounded by nature - but with the luxury of a real proper bed and without having to lug everything with you, then our boutique bell tents are for you. Our three private and luxury bell tents, Billy Blue, Lily Pad, and Rose, have their own large private pitches, tucked away in quite corners of our wild and natural campsite in the Cornish countryside. The space The Lily Pad is a large, 6x4-metre Emperor bell tent tucked away in a private corner of our wild and natural campsite in rural Cornwall. Lilly comes fully equipped for a family of four, with its own a campfire area and cooking facilities. Lily is located on a large, flat, and sunny private pitch, surrounded by trees and overlooking a small lake. There are two basic wooden toilet and shower blocks on the campsite. The closest to Lily are just around the corner, and have 3 compost toilets, a small sink for hand washing, 2 gas powered showers, and a drinking water tap. There is a second set of toilet/shower facilities with flushing loos and sinks a little further away in the main camping field. Please note there is no pot washing facilities on the site and instead guest are provided with washing up bowls and can collect water for washing up from the main tap. Lily is off grid so no power but guests can charge devices at the farm house for a small fee. Please note there is no wifi at the campsite and we're in a dip in rural Cornwall so mobile phone 4G reception and signal is not great. On the campsite there are 2 small lakes with free to use rowing boats.The lakes are filled with fish and plenty of wildlife, and children have hours of fun playing on the boats and catching tiddlers in nets. There are some pretty gardens, more rope swings, a small wood, and plenty of wildlife to see. We also have some pet farm animals, including Rosie and Bluebell goats who stay near to Billy during the day in their grass pen, chickens, ducks, and a grumpy old pig (Del Boy trotter). Our site is all about getting back to nature and experiencing real camping, there's no clubhouse, no set pitches and no road noise, just fields, streams and wildlife. Guest access Guests at Lily can access the whole campsite. We have ponds, streams, rope swings, small rowing boats and pretty fields to explore.
